David Zwirner presents "No Plan at All: Prints from BORCH Editions," showcasing new and historical prints from the Copenhagen-based intaglio studio. The exhibition traces the evolution of BORCH Editions, founded in 1979 by Niels Borch Jensen, from an experimental workshop to a prominent publisher collaborating with renowned contemporary artists such as Mamma Andersson, Georg Baselitz, Huma Bhabha, Tacita Dean, Andreas Eriksson, Nick Goss, Martin Kippenberger, Per Kirkeby, Julie Mehretu, Albert Oehlen, Frida Orupabo, Al Taylor, and Rosemarie Trockel. The exhibition emphasizes the studio's innovative approach to printmaking, influenced by the postwar revival in the United States, and highlights the significance of artistic relationships in its development. Through this presentation, the gallery celebrates Borch Jensen's contributions to the field and the collaborative spirit that defines BORCH Editions.
